المعنى
A traditional phrase used to begin a fairy tale or a story about the past.
خلفية ثقافية
Deeply tied to the Brothers Grimm and Hans Christian Andersen. Often translated directly in modern media to maintain the 'fairy tale' feel.
Use for drama
Use it even in adult conversation to make a story sound more interesting.
